Chesterfield County, VA had Cloverleaf Mall, a nice big mall for many years. It declined due to the clientele, was shut down and the County bought it. After sitting on if for several years, they knocked it down and a new mega Kroger and other shops are going up. There is a police substation in the Kroger and they will escort you to your car upon request. It’s within spitting distance of Richmond city limits.
